Vikram returns to the city and marries his love interest, Pooja (Pooja Bhatt). However, their marital bliss is short-lived. Every night of the full moon, Vikram undergoes a terrifying transformation, turning into a bloodthirsty man-eating tiger. As a trail of mysterious bodies begins to pile up in the city, Pooja and Vikram's close friend, played by Avinash Wadhawan, must race against time to find a cure and save Vikram from his deadly curse. Mahesh Bhatt, known for his gritty dramas like Naam and Arth , proved his versatility with Junoon . He treated the supernatural plot with a sense of realism and psychological depth, avoiding the campy tropes that plagued many Bollywood horror movies of that era.
